Sweetgreen is looking to move into the Carl's Jr. building at 5820 Calle Real in Goleta, CA, pending design review board approval.
The Goleta Design Review Board suggested architectural changes to the Sweetgreen proposal, seeking to add more character to the building's design.
In Visalia, CA, a DUI suspect crashed into a Carl's Jr. restaurant at the intersection of Ben Maddox and Main, resulting in property damage but no injuries inside the restaurant or minivan.
The Visalia incident occurred when the suspect ran a red light and collided with another vehicle before crashing into the building.
In Goleta, the proposed Sweetgreen location is undergoing scrutiny from the Design Review Board, with discussions focusing on the building's aesthetic and integration with the Calle Real Shopping Center's overall design. The board members have expressed interest in seeing a design that is both modern and fitting with the local architectural style. The architect on the project aims to minimize changes to the existing structure while incorporating Sweetgreen's brand identity.
Meanwhile, in Visalia, the Carl's Jr. became an accidental landmark in a DUI incident. According to police reports, Brandon Smith, 30, was driving under the influence of alcohol when he ran a red light and collided with a Toyota minivan. The force of the collision sent Smith's GMC truck careening into the Carl's Jr. building. Smith was hospitalized for treatment before being taken into custody. Fortunately, no one inside the restaurant or the minivan sustained injuries. The building sustained considerable damage.
